So, enough of that... what's the movie about?
Joe, from the Average Joe Show, 39, is sent back to school because, to his wife's surprise, he never graduated high school or learned to read.

It turns out that this particular school is a new boarding school run by the evil Principal Terence Howard and his demonic coconut creme pie loving boss Mr. Daemon who wants to release hell on earth.

Learning this, Joe, along with his son Jack, his daughter Susie, and the other students in the school, stir up a rebellion and fight back against Principal Howard and his evil teachers.
